Mar 11, 2015 · 130,000-Year-Old Neanderthal ‘Eagle Claw Necklace’ Found in Croatia. Eight, mostly complete talons of the white-tailed eagle ( Haliaeetus albicilla) from the Krapina Neanderthal site in present-day Croatia may be part of a jewelry assemblage, says a team of scientists led by Dr David Frayer of the University of Kansas. Neanderthals buried their dead, an international team of archaeologists has concluded after a 13-year study of remains discovered in southwestern France. Their findings confirm that burials took place in western Europe prior to the arrival of modern humans. The findings center on Neanderthal remains first discovered in 1908 in a cave … ….

A paleoanthropologist explores the evidence for Neanderthal art and the sources of people’s skepticism. Maltravieso Cave in Spain is decorated with hand stencils, one of which was dated to at least 66,000 years ago, when Neanderthals lived in Europe.
